The Nigeria Rugby Football Federation (NRFF) is set to unveil the final squad for the upcoming African Games in Ghana.


The men’s and women’s teams, known as the Black and Lady Stallions, have been undergoing intensive training in Abuja for the past nine days, led by head coach Steve Lewis and supported by General Manager Azeez Ladipo and technical assistants Uwangue Michael Johnson, AbdulKareem Sulyman Angulu, and Mohammed Salisu.

The squad consists mainly of players from the domestic league, with a blend of talent from overseas. They are poised to compete against other African nations with the aim of securing a podium finish.
The initial list is expected to be pruned down to 15 players for male team ( Black stallions ) and 15 for female team ( lady stallions) before jetting out of the country to Ghana
